Human resource management in banks-need for a new perspective

Kaur Ramanpreet*, Dr. Singh Raminderpal**

*JRF, Management Department, Shaheed Bhagat Singh State Technical Campus, Ferozepur

**Associate Professor, Mgmt. Dept., Shaheed Bhagat Singh State Technical Campus, Ferozepur

Online published on 28 January, 2015.

Abstract

In current era of highly volatile business environment, organizations are facing various challenges in the form of acquisition and optimization of human resource. Being most valuable and scarce resources, human resources are considered as a source of sustainable competitive advantage. The success of an organization depends upon several factors but the most crucial factor that affects the organization performance is its employee. Human resources play an integral role in achieving the organization's goals by innovative and high-quality product/service. Human Resource Management is important for banks as banking is purely a service industry. Management of people and management of risk are two key challenges facing banks. How banks manage the people and how banks manage the risks, is the determinant of success of the business. Efficient risk management may not be possible without efficient and skilled manpower.
